Output 2805c8246e22a2d023ff94fe2df701f39d97f232d40304103e7025e037e4a576:0

value
952126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a8c1c6ab4c7ade387cf000bca61f87a45344d0 OP_EQUAL
address
39moYrySiK2LH7hec3nFCwGnc87YMwqeEN
transaction
2805c8246e22a2d023ff94fe2df701f39d97f232d40304103e7025e037e4a576
spent
true